Transformer Oil Market Benefits from Expanding Applications in Power Transformers, Distribution Transformers, and Electrical Equipment
The Transformer Oil market is on an upward trajectory, with forecasts indicating a market size that will reach USD 5.3 billion by 2035. This growth is set against a current backdrop where the market size stands at USD 3.01 billion in 2024, translating to a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 1.42%. Rapid advancements in electrical infrastructure are driving demand, alongside a growing emphasis on renewable energy solutions and sustainability. As the sector evolves, the implications for stakeholders are substantial.
Prominent market participants including PetroChina Lubricant, Savita Oil Technologies, and Engen Petroleum Ltd. are making significant contributions to this evolving landscape. The industry is witnessing rapid changes, with bio-based transformer oils gaining traction in response to environmental regulations and consumer preferences. The Asia-Pacific region is expected to maintain its dominance, accounting for a market share of 47.7% in 2025, while North America is projected to be the fastest-growing, expanding at a remarkable CAGR of around 10.6% through 2034 The development of Transformer Oil market forecast continues to influence strategic direction within the sector.

As we look towards 2035, the Transformer Oil Market is expected to undergo substantial transformations. The integration of advanced technologies like artificial intelligence will play a pivotal role in enhancing production and operational efficiencies. The global shift towards renewable energy is expected to further influence market dynamics, with countries like Germany and China leading the way in investment. For instance, the International Energy Agency reported that global renewable energy capacity increased by 45% in 2020, prompting a greater demand for transformer oils that support renewable energy infrastructures. This trend is anticipated to continue, with investments in renewable energy projected to exceed USD 1 trillion annually by 2030, significantly boosting the transformer oil sector.
Additionally, the market is increasingly being shaped by regulatory frameworks aimed at reducing carbon footprints. In Europe, the EU's Green Deal aims to make Europe climate-neutral by 2050, which necessitates the adoption of eco-friendly transformer oils. As a result, companies that pivot towards sustainable practices and compliant products are likely to enjoy a competitive advantage. The cause-and-effect relationship between regulatory pressures and market adaptations highlights the urgency for innovation in the transformer oil sector, ensuring that products not only meet performance standards but also align with global sustainability goals.
